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: TOYO Co., Ltd.
Filing Type: Form 6-K (Report of Foreign Private Issuer)
Reporting Period: Month of June 2026
Key Event: Strategic expansion into the U.S. solar cell manufacturing sector and securing major supply agreements.
Key Financial Metrics
The filing text does not provide specific values for rev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, debt, or liquidity for the reporting period. The document focuses on strategic announcements rather than financial performance data.
Material Changes and Strategic Developments
- U.S. Manufacturing Expansion: Announced plans to build a 1.5 GW Heterojunction (HJT) solar cell facility in the Houston Metropolitan Area (Press Release dated June 8, 2026).
- Supply Agreements: Secured two major supply agreements totaling $185.6 million in cumulative purchase orders for the U.S. market (Press Release dated June 10, 2026).
